state Panhandle Area Council
The Panhandle Area Council (PAC) is an Economic Development Organization that provides small business loans, project financing, and community development services to advance economic development opportunities across Idaho. Additionally, PAC operates an Innovation Space that provides office space and industrial bays for lease to start-ups and expanding businesses.
